Body

Origins and Family

Mary Vyner was born on +1867-08-31T00:00:00Z[2]. Her father was Robert Vyner[4]. Her mother was Eleanor Margaret Duncombe Shafto[5].

Personal Life

Mary Vyner was married to Lord Alwyne Compton[6]. Children include Edward Compton[7], 1891–1977[18] and Clare Vyner[8], 1894–1989[19].
